Which Goodyear tires have been recalled?

As product liability attorneys, we see firsthand the serious risks associated with defective products, particularly when it comes to automobile tires. Tires are a vehicle’s only direct contact with the road, meaning any flaw in their design, manufacture, or labeling can lead to catastrophic outcomes. Defective tires increase the risk of tread separation, blowouts, and loss of control, which can cause severe injuries or fatalities. Tire recalls are essential not only to prevent accidents but also to hold manufacturers accountable for ensuring their products meet strict safety standards. When tire issues go unaddressed, the consequences can be dire, affecting not just individual drivers but other road users as well.

What are bowriders and why are they dangerous?

Bowriders are popular recreational boats known for their open-bow design, which offers ample seating and a fun, open-air experience on the water. However, like any watercraft, bowriders come with their own set of dangers and can be more susceptible to boating-related accidents and injuries. What are the dangers of infant inclined sleepers and beds?

Over the years inclined infant sleepers have gained popularity as an alternative sleeping option for babies. However, their safety and effectiveness have been subjects of concern and debate. Now with over one hundred recorded infant deaths related to infant-inclined sleepers, parents and consumers are finally seeing the true hidden dangers of these seemingly innocent products. Recalled Remington Hair Dryer
Product Recall Alert
Recall Date: August 14, 2025

Remington D3190DCDN Hair Dryers Recalled

The handheld hair dryers lack an immersion protection device, which presents a substantial product hazard to consumers, posing the risk of death or serious injury from electrocution or shock if the hair dryers fall into water while plugged in.
